Things To Do & See

Florence's attractions largely center around Renaissance art, its architecture and monuments - but it also offers amazing food, shopping and culture! We recommend booking a guided walking tour around the historic center, go wine tasting at one of the many vineyards in the surrounding Tuscan hillsides, or check out a few of the sights we have listed below!

Duomo - Cathedral of Santa Maria del Fiore

Piazza del Duomo, Firenze, Toscana 50122, Italy

The Cathedral of Santa Maria del Fiore (the Duomo) is the city's most recognizable attraction. Constructed during the 14th century and located in the heart of the city, this is a must-see on any trip to Florence. For a bird's eye view of the city, climb to the top of Brunelleschi's cupola!

Piazzale Michelangelo

Piazzale Michelangelo, Firenze, Toscana 50125, Italy

This 19th century piazza has some of the best panoramic views of Florence. The square is decorated with copies of Michelangelo's sculptures, but it's the view people come here to see. Catch the scenery in the morning before all the crowds or bring a picnic and snag a spot for the sunset!

Uffizi Palace and Gallery

6 Piazzale degli Uffizi, Firenze, Toscana 50122, Italy

The Uffizi Palace and Gallery is famous worldwide for its collections of ancient sculptures and paintings and is located right in the heart of Florence. It hosts works from Michelangelo, Botticelli, Leonardo da Vinci & Raffaello!

Ponte Vecchio (Bridge)

Ponte Vecchio, Firenze, Toscana 50125, Italy

Spanning the river Arno, the Vecchio Bridge dates back as early as 996 and is famous for the number of shops that are built into the sides of the bridge. Walk along you'll find jewelers, art dealers and souvenir shops. Once at the midpoint, the bridge opens up to views down the Arno river.

Pitti Palace

1 Piazza de' Pitti, Firenze, Toscana 50125, Italy

The Pitti Palace, is a Renaissance palace in Florence built in the second half of the 15th century. It is situated on the south side of the River Arno, a short distance from the Ponte Vecchio. It is a large complex of impressive galleries and museums that house important collections of paintings, sculpture and pieces of art.

The Boboli Gardens

1 Piazza de' Pitti, Firenze, Toscana 50125, Italy

The Boboli Gardens is a historical park of the city of Florence that has been open to the public since 1766 and is one of the greatest examples on an Italian garden.

Museum of Dante's House

1 Via Santa Margherita, Firenze, Toscana 50122, Italy

House on the site of Dante's birthplace, with exhibits on his work & life in Florence in his era.

Mercato Centrale

Mercato Centrale, Firenze, Toscana 50123, Italy

An open-air market that has a cast-iron structure dating back to 1874, offering a modern food hall with a variety of shops, local produce, and everyday goods.

Officina Profumo-Farmaceutica di Santa Maria Novella

16 Via della Scala, Firenze, Toscana 50123, Italy

Originally opened in 1221 by Dominican friars, this is the oldest "pharmacy" in the world. Inside you can find cosmetics, fragrances, wellness products, skincare products, tea, liquors, and other gifts to bring home from your travels. Not to mention, the architecture and decor of this 800+ year-old establishment is stunning!
